Dalhausser/Lucena’s Beach Worlds Run Ends In Quarterfinals

The lone American hope left in the FIVB Beach Worlds competition – Phil Dalhausser and Nick Lucena – ended its run on Saturday, falling to sixth-seeded Russians Viacheslav Krasilnikov and Nikita Liamin in straight sets, 21-15, 21-18.

Ross/Fendrick Look to Keep Ludwig/Walkenhorst from Triple Crown

Olympic gold medalists Laura Ludwig and Kira Walkenhorst will vie to become the first European women’s team to claim the top spot at FIVB Beach Worlds on Saturday, but they will have to get through Americans April Ross and Lauren Fendrick first.
